py用什么数据库

worktile 其他 6

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    Python可以使用多种数据库来存储和管理数据,以下是几种常用的数据库:

    1. SQLite:SQLite是一种轻量级的嵌入式数据库,它以文件的形式存储数据,并且不需要独立的服务器进程。SQLite适用于小型项目或者移动应用程序,它可以直接在Python中使用,无需额外的配置。

    2. MySQL:MySQL是一种开源的关系型数据库管理系统,它被广泛用于Web应用程序开发。Python提供了多个用于连接和操作MySQL数据库的库,如MySQLdb、PyMySQL等。

    3. PostgreSQL:PostgreSQL是一种开源的关系型数据库管理系统,它具有高度可扩展性和稳定性。Python提供了多个用于连接和操作PostgreSQL数据库的库,如psycopg2、PyGreSQL等。

    4. Oracle:Oracle是一种商业级的关系型数据库管理系统,它被广泛用于企业级应用程序开发。Python提供了cx_Oracle库,可以用于连接和操作Oracle数据库。

    5. MongoDB:MongoDB是一种开源的文档型数据库,它使用JSON格式存储数据,具有高度的灵活性和可扩展性。Python提供了pymongo库,可以用于连接和操作MongoDB数据库。

    除了上述数据库,还有许多其他类型的数据库可以在Python中使用,如Redis、Cassandra、Elasticsearch等。选择合适的数据库取决于项目的需求和规模。在选择数据库之前,需要考虑数据模型、性能要求、可扩展性、安全性等因素。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    Python可以使用多种数据库来存储和管理数据。以下是一些常用的Python数据库:

    1. SQLite:SQLite是一种轻量级的嵌入式数据库,无需单独的服务器进程或配置,适用于小型项目或原型开发。Python内置了对SQLite的支持,可以使用sqlite3模块来操作SQLite数据库。

    2. MySQL:MySQL是一种开源的关系型数据库管理系统,广泛用于Web应用程序和大型企业级系统。Python可以使用MySQL Connector/Python或pymysql等第三方库来连接和操作MySQL数据库。

    3. PostgreSQL:PostgreSQL是一种功能强大的开源关系型数据库管理系统,具有高度的可扩展性和可靠性。Python可以使用psycopg2或者py-postgresql等库来连接和操作PostgreSQL数据库。

    4. MongoDB:MongoDB是一种面向文档的NoSQL数据库,适用于处理大量非结构化数据。Python可以使用pymongo库来连接和操作MongoDB数据库。

    5. Redis:Redis是一种内存数据库,用于高性能数据存储和缓存。Python可以使用redis-py库来连接和操作Redis数据库。

    除了上述数据库,Python还支持许多其他数据库,如Oracle、Microsoft SQL Server、Cassandra等。这些数据库通常需要使用相应的第三方库来连接和操作。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    Python可以使用多种数据库进行数据存储和管理。下面是一些常用的Python数据库:

    1. SQLite:SQLite是一个轻量级的嵌入式数据库,它不需要独立的服务器进程,而是直接将数据库存储在文件中。Python内置了对SQLite数据库的支持,使用SQLite3模块可以方便地进行数据库的连接、查询和操作。

    2. MySQL:MySQL是一个流行的关系型数据库管理系统,提供了高性能、可靠性和可扩展性。Python可以通过MySQLdb或pymysql等第三方模块来连接和操作MySQL数据库。

    3. PostgreSQL:PostgreSQL是一个开源的对象-关系型数据库管理系统,具有丰富的特性和高度可扩展性。Python可以通过psycopg2模块来连接和操作PostgreSQL数据库。

    4. Oracle:Oracle是一个商业化的关系型数据库管理系统,广泛应用于企业级应用。Python可以通过cx_Oracle模块来连接和操作Oracle数据库。

    5. MongoDB:MongoDB是一个面向文档的NoSQL数据库,具有高性能、可扩展性和灵活性。Python可以通过pymongo模块来连接和操作MongoDB数据库。

    6. Redis:Redis是一个开源的高性能键值对存储数据库,支持多种数据结构。Python可以通过redis模块来连接和操作Redis数据库。

    以上只是列举了一些常见的数据库,实际上还有很多其他的数据库可以与Python进行集成。选择使用哪种数据库取决于你的需求和项目的特点。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部